WebConveyors to move coal to mine openings also came into use in the early 1900s, but they were used only in gently sloped operations, not in mountain operations. Starting shortly after 1900, dinky, or compressed air, locomotives began to appear in the main passages of gradually sloped large mines to transport coal to mine openings. The La Porte district saw a resurgence of mining in the 1890s due to several factors. The rugged terrain and harsh winter weather of the district resulted in the area being less extensively mined than other California districts.
